GENERAL DESCRIPTION
The AD8155 is an asynchronous, protocol-agnostic, dual-lane 2:1 switch with a total of six differential CML inputs and six differential CML outputs. The signal path supports NRZ signaling with data rates up to 6.5 Gbps per lane. Each lane offers programmable receive equalization, programmable output preemphasis, programmable output levels, and loss-of-signal detection.
The nonblocking switch core of the AD8155 implements a 2:1 multiplexer and 1:2 demultiplexer per lane and supports independent lane switching through the two select pins, SEL[1:0]. Each port is a two-lane link. Every lane implements an asynchronous path supporting dc to 6.5 Gbps NRZ data, fully independent of other lanes. The AD8155 has low latency and very low lane-to-lane skew.
FEATURES
Dual 2:1 mux/1:2 demux
Optimized for dc to 6.5 Gbps NRZ data
Per-lane P/N pair inversion for routing ease
Programmable input equalization
Compensates up to 40 inches of FR4
Loss-of-signal detection
Programmable output preemphasis up to 12 dB
Programmable output levels with squelch and disable
Accepts ac-coupled or dc-coupled differential CML inputs
50 Ω on-chip termination
1:2 demux supports unicast or bicast operation
Port-level loopback
Port or single lane switching
1.8 V to 3.3 V flexible core supply
User-settable I/O supply from VCC to 1.2 V
Low power, typically 2.0 W in basic configuration
64-lead LFCSP
−40°C to +85°C operating temperature range
